Starting and Stopping the Engine

Before starting your Ford Expedition, ensure the parking brake is engaged and the gear selector is in Park (P). Familiarize yourself with the keyless start system, if equipped, as detailed in your owner’s manual. Depress the brake pedal firmly and rotate the ignition key to the start position, or press the start button.

Allow the engine to run for a short period to build oil pressure, especially in cold weather. To stop the engine, gently apply the brake pedal and shift the gear selector to Park (P). Then, rotate the ignition key to the off position, or press the start/stop button.

Always ensure the vehicle is completely stopped before shifting into Park. Refer to your Expedition’s user manual for specific instructions related to your model year and engine type, including information on remote start features and any associated safety precautions; Understanding these procedures ensures safe and efficient operation.

Tire Information and Maintenance

Maintaining proper tire condition is paramount for your Ford Expedition’s safety, handling, and fuel efficiency. Your owner’s manual provides crucial information regarding the correct tire size, load capacity, and inflation pressure – found on the tire placard located on the driver’s side doorjamb.

Regularly check your tire pressure, ideally when the tires are cold, using a reliable gauge. Underinflated tires can lead to increased wear, reduced fuel economy, and compromised handling. Conversely, overinflated tires can result in a harsh ride and uneven wear.

The manual also details recommended tire rotation patterns to promote even wear and extend tire life. Inspect your tires frequently for signs of damage, such as cuts, bulges, or uneven tread wear. Adhering to these guidelines, as detailed in your Ford Expedition’s user manual, ensures optimal tire performance and safety.

Airbag System Information

Your Ford Expedition is equipped with an advanced airbag system designed to provide crucial protection during certain collision events. The owner’s manual meticulously details the components of this system, including frontal airbags, side airbags, and curtain airbags, explaining their specific deployment characteristics.

It’s essential to understand that airbags are supplemental restraints and work best when used in conjunction with safety belts. The manual provides clear instructions on proper seatbelt usage for all occupants. Furthermore, it outlines situations where airbags will and will not deploy, emphasizing that deployment isn’t automatic in all accidents.

The manual also addresses important safety precautions, such as never placing rear-facing child seats in front of active airbags and the potential hazards associated with tampering with the airbag system. Detailed diagrams illustrate the location of airbag modules throughout the vehicle. Always consult the manual for specific information related to your Expedition’s model year, as airbag system features may vary.
